The penalties provided in this section for harassment do not <br /> preclude the victim from seeking any other remedy otherwise available <br /> under law. <br /> is hereby amended to read as follows: <br /> 10.23.010 Prohibited-Penalty. <br /> A. A person is guilty of harassment if: <br /> 1. Without lawful authority,the person knowingly threatens: <br /> a. To cause bodily injury immediately or in the future to the person <br /> threatened or to any other person; or <br /> b. To cause physical damage to the property of a person other than <br /> the actor; or <br /> c. To subject the person threatened or any other person to physical <br /> confinement or restraint; or <br /> d. Maliciously to do any other act which is intended to substantially <br /> harm the person threatened or another with respect to his or her physical or <br /> mental health or safety; and <br /> 2. The person by words or conduct places the person threatened in <br /> reasonable fear that the threat will be carried out. <br /> B. A person who harasses another is guilty of a gross misdemeanor. <br /> C. The penalties provided in this section for harassment do not <br /> preclude the victim from seeking any other remedy otherwise available <br /> under law. <br /> Section 2: <br /> Savings. <br /> The enactments of this ordinance shall not affect any case, proceeding, <br /> appeal or other matter currently pending or in any way modify any right or <br /> liability, civil or criminal, which may be in existence on the effective date <br /> of this ordinance. <br /> Section 3: <br /> Severability <br /> If any section, sentence, clause or phrase of this ordinance should be held <br /> to be invalid or unconstitutional by a court of competent jurisdiction, such <br /> invalidity or unconstitutionality shall not affect the validity or <br /> 2 <br />
